Mark Mentovai 50ed179e9a Use BUILDFLAG for OS checking
Use BUILDFLAG(IS_*) instead of defined(OS_*).

This was generated mostly mechnically by performing the following steps:
 - sed -i '' -E -e 's/defined\(OS_/BUILDFLAG(IS_/g' \
                -e 's%([ !])OS_([A-Z]+)%\1BUILDFLAG(IS_\2)%g' \
       $(git grep -l 'OS_'
         '**/*.c' '**/*.cc' '**/*.h' '**/*.m' '**/*.mm')
 - sed -i '' -e 's/#ifdef BUILDFLAG(/#if BUILDFLAG(/' \
       $(git grep -l '#ifdef BUILDFLAG('
         '**/*.c' '**/*.cc' '**/*.h' '**/*.m' '**/*.mm')
 - gsed -i -z -E -e \
       's%(.*)#include "%\1#include "build/buildflag.h"\n#include "%' \
       $(git grep -l 'BUILDFLAG(IS_'
         '**/*.c' '**/*.cc' '**/*.h' '**/*.m' '**/*.mm')
 - Spot checks to move #include "build/buildflag.h" to the correct parts
   of files.
 - sed -i '' -E -e \
       's%^(#include "build/buildflag.h")$%#include "build/build_config.h"\n\1%' \
       $(grep -L '^#include "build/build_config.h"$'
         $(git grep -l 'BUILDFLAG(IS_'
           '**/*.c' '**/*.cc' '**/*.h' '**/*.m' '**/*.mm'))
 - Add “clang-format off” around tool usage messages.
 - git cl format
 - Update mini_chromium to 85ba51f98278 (intermediate step).
   TESTING ONLY).
 - for f in $(git grep -l '^#include "build/buildflag.h"$'
              '**/*.c' '**/*.cc' '**/*.h' '**/*.m' '**/*.mm'); do \
       grep -v '^#include "build/buildflag.h"$' "${f}" > /tmp/z; \
       cp /tmp/z "${f}"; done
 - git cl format
 - Update mini_chromium to 735143774c5f (intermediate step).
 - Update mini_chromium to f41420eb45fa (as checked in).
 - Update mini_chromium to 6e2f204b4ae1 (as checked in).

For ease of review and inspection, each of these steps is uploaded as a
new patch set in a review series.

#if !defined(__STDC_FORMAT_MACROS)
#define __STDC_FORMAT_MACROS
#endif
#include "util/misc/uuid.h"
#include <inttypes.h>
#include <stddef.h>
#include <stdio.h>
#include <string.h>
#include <type_traits>
#include "base/rand_util.h"
#include "base/strings/stringprintf.h"
#include "base/strings/utf_string_conversions.h"
#include "base/sys_byteorder.h"
#include "build/build_config.h"
#if BUILDFLAG(IS_APPLE)
#include <uuid/uuid.h>
#endif // BUILDFLAG(IS_APPLE)
namespace crashpad {
static_assert(sizeof(UUID) == 16, "UUID must be 16 bytes");
static_assert(std::is_pod<UUID>::value, "UUID must be POD");
bool UUID::operator==(const UUID& that) const {
return memcmp(this, &that, sizeof(*this)) == 0;
}
bool UUID::operator<(const UUID& that) const {
return memcmp(this, &that, sizeof(*this)) < 0;
}
void UUID::InitializeToZero() {
memset(this, 0, sizeof(*this));
}
void UUID::InitializeFromBytes(const uint8_t* bytes) {
memcpy(this, bytes, sizeof(*this));
data_1 = base::NetToHost32(data_1);
data_2 = base::NetToHost16(data_2);
data_3 = base::NetToHost16(data_3);
}
bool UUID::InitializeFromString(const base::StringPiece& string) {
if (string.length() != 36)
return false;
UUID temp;
static constexpr char kScanFormat[] =
"%08" SCNx32 "-%04" SCNx16 "-%04" SCNx16
"-%02" SCNx8 "%02" SCNx8
"-%02" SCNx8 "%02" SCNx8 "%02" SCNx8 "%02" SCNx8 "%02" SCNx8 "%02" SCNx8;
int rv = sscanf(string.data(),
kScanFormat,
&temp.data_1,
&temp.data_2,
&temp.data_3,
&temp.data_4[0],
&temp.data_4[1],
&temp.data_5[0],
&temp.data_5[1],
&temp.data_5[2],
&temp.data_5[3],
&temp.data_5[4],
&temp.data_5[5]);
if (rv != 11)
return false;
*this = temp;
return true;
}
#if BUILDFLAG(IS_WIN)
bool UUID::InitializeFromString(const base::WStringPiece& string) {
return InitializeFromString(WideToUTF8(string));
}
#endif
bool UUID::InitializeWithNew() {
#if BUILDFLAG(IS_APPLE)
uuid_t uuid;
uuid_generate(uuid);
InitializeFromBytes(uuid);
return true;
#elif BUILDFLAG(IS_WIN) || BUILDFLAG(IS_LINUX) || BUILDFLAG(IS_CHROMEOS) || \
BUILDFLAG(IS_ANDROID) || BUILDFLAG(IS_FUCHSIA)
// Linux, Android, and Fuchsia do not provide a UUID generator in a
// widely-available system library. On Linux and Android, uuid_generate()
// from libuuid is not available everywhere.
// On Windows, do not use UuidCreate() to avoid a dependency on rpcrt4, so
// that this function is usable early in DllMain().
base::RandBytes(this, sizeof(*this));
// Set six bits per RFC 4122 §4.4 to identify this as a pseudo-random UUID.
data_3 = (4 << 12) | (data_3 & 0x0fff); // §4.1.3
data_4[0] = 0x80 | (data_4[0] & 0x3f); // §4.1.1
return true;
#else
#error Port.
#endif // BUILDFLAG(IS_APPLE)
}
#if BUILDFLAG(IS_WIN)
void UUID::InitializeFromSystemUUID(const ::UUID* system_uuid) {
static_assert(sizeof(::UUID) == sizeof(UUID),
"unexpected system uuid size");
static_assert(offsetof(::UUID, Data1) == offsetof(UUID, data_1),
"unexpected system uuid layout");
memcpy(this, system_uuid, sizeof(*this));
}
#endif // BUILDFLAG(IS_WIN)
std::string UUID::ToString() const {
return base::StringPrintf("%08x-%04x-%04x-%02x%02x-%02x%02x%02x%02x%02x%02x",
data_1,
data_2,
data_3,
data_4[0],
data_4[1],
data_5[0],
data_5[1],
data_5[2],
data_5[3],
data_5[4],
data_5[5]);
}
#if BUILDFLAG(IS_WIN)
std::wstring UUID::ToWString() const {
return base::UTF8ToWide(ToString());
}
#endif // BUILDFLAG(IS_WIN)
} // namespace crashpad
